AK47 Rifle Battlefield Pick-Up Romanian VPG, 762 X 39 semi auto rifle built by Lee Armory . These rifles are designed to preform like new rifles but have the Nostalgic Battlefield look and flavor!! Built with an original military surplus Romanian parts kit and new US barrel , Fire control and receiver yield a unique blend of New & Old for a cool look . Barrels are high quality 4150 Nitride treated and rifle also has side rail for adding a scope mount or Optic. These are battlefield pick up so they may have trench art and look battle worn. In the early 1960s, the Romanian Army used mostly PPSh-41, Oriţa submachine guns and imported AK-47 rifles. With the development of the stamped Type 4 AKM receiver, and the Soviet Union's call to each of the Warsaw Pact's nations to produce their own assault rifles chambered in 7.62mm, be they AK-47 pattern or not, the Romanian State Arsenal developed an AKM clone featuring a forward-pointing front handgrip molded into the lower handguard, called the Pistol Mitralieră model 1963.
